Output 58a8df7c6d37b57240fb5ad95c63e99644b3861a2c8e9e7d07d66adc91bf2c21:0

value
1770665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4deec3038fc5a42818bf957e51e97200e135d263 OP_EQUAL
address
38o5ympPPV6HZWMJ5da167FZqPTzDtZBby
transaction
58a8df7c6d37b57240fb5ad95c63e99644b3861a2c8e9e7d07d66adc91bf2c21
spent
true